Story
Springboard was started in 1986 by a group of Mums who all had children with disabilities, but no support. Our mission is to give the best possible start in life to children under 5 with additional needs and disabilities by providing specialist early learning and interventions and offering support and friendship to their families, across North Somerset. In 30 years we have supported almost 3000 children and families, currently working with 101 children each week from our 3 centres and our inclusion service. We believe in celebrating each child's strengths, building on their interests and abilities and working with their families to ensure they get what they need. Our highly skilled and dedicated early years' practitioners provide play, education, care and lots of fun. Partners such as speech and language therapists and physiotherapists work with us and families, with everyone working together. Springboard is NOT part of a charity chain, we have no big safety net to fall back on; every penny is spent on North Somerset children and families.
